                        • jimpJ
                          jimp Rebel Alliance Developer Netgate
                          last edited by

                          You say there are no errors when you try to login, does the color outline on the login form fields change?

                          If you provide a user/pass combination it doesn't recognize, it should at least turn red to indicate a failure.

                          Also make sure you are using the username admin (all lower case), that's what it always uses, no matter what username you normally login to the GUI with.

                          • jimpJ
                            jimp Rebel Alliance Developer Netgate
                            last edited by

                            Also, look in /var/db/ntopng/ntopng.log for any errors.

                            If all else fails, remove the package and then run:

                            # rm -rf /var/db/ntopng/ /var/db/redis/
                            

                            And then reinstall it again.
